Jaguar has created a brand new XJ with special armour protection. It’s called the Jaguar XJ Sentinel and it will be unveiled at the Moscow MOtor Show later this month.

The XJ Sentinel will boast high-strength steel with a Kevlar backing which offers ballistic protection up to a B7 level, blast protection against 15kg of TNT, and substantial underfloor grenade protection. There will be a set of 19-inch Aleutian Alloy Wheels which are strengthened and they will run on Dunlop Self Supporting Technology Run on Flat tires.

Jaguar’s new armour-protected Sentinel was created in partnership with Centigon, an armouring specialist, and it was said that the Jaguar Sentinel is pretty much indistinguishable from the standard XJ model.

Power comes from a 5.0-litre V8 petrol engine connected to a six-speed manual transmission. The 287kW engine will get from 0-100km/h in 9.7 seconds and it will run to a top speed of 195km/h.

Naturally all of the extra body armour adds increased weight, and because of the 3,800kg total weight, the company added a re-tuned steering and suspension system along with new powerful brakes.
